CCTV footage of two individuals has been released following a burglary at a Llangollen hotel earlier this week.

Police are calling on the help of the public to trace two individuals who officers want to speak to in connection with their inquiries into a burglary at a Llangollen hotel.

Sometime during the early hours of Monday, September 22, the Bryn Howel Hotel in Trevor, Llangollen, was subject of a burglary during which the hotel’s safe was stolen.

The safe contained cash and valuable items and was found yesterday evening in the Trevor area. It is now subject of forensic examination.

Detective Sergeant Tony Underhill: “Our inquiries are continuing and I appeal to anyone who has information relating to the incident or who may have seen any suspicious activity in the vicinity of the Bryn Howel Hotel to contact me or my colleagues at St Asaph CID.”

“We are also calling on the help of the public to identify the two individuals who were captured on CCTV. Anyone with information should call us on 101 quoting reference number R149973.”

Alternatively, individuals with information can contact the Crimestoppers charity anonymously on 0800 555 111.
